Analysts’ Opinion of EFX

Many brokerage firms have already submitted their reports for EFX stocks, with BofA Securities repeating the rating for EFX by listing it as a “Buy.” The predicted price for EFX in the upcoming period, according to BofA Securities is $280 based on the research report published on April 10, 2025 of the current year 2025.

Barclays, on the other hand, stated in their research note that they expect to see EFX reach a price target of $260. The rating they have provided for EFX stocks is “Equal Weight” according to the report published on April 04th, 2025.

RBC Capital Mkts gave a rating of “Outperform” to EFX, setting the target price at $300 in the report published on March 20th of the current year.

Stock Fundamentals for EFX

Current profitability levels for the company are sitting at:

  • 0.18 for the present operating margin
  • 0.56 for the gross margin

The net margin for Equifax, Inc stands at 0.11. The total capital return value is set at 0.1. Equity return is now at value 12.83, with 5.08 for asset returns.

Based on Equifax, Inc (EFX), the company’s capital structure generated 0.5 points at debt to capital in total, while cash flow to debt ratio is standing at 0.26. The debt to equity ratio resting at 1.0. The interest coverage ratio of the stock is 4.74.

Currently, EBITDA for the company is 1.72 billion with net debt to EBITDA at 2.74. When we switch over and look at the enterprise to sales, we see a ratio of 6.52. The receivables turnover for the company is 5.63for trailing twelve months and the total asset turnover is 0.48. The liquidity ratio also appears to be rather interesting for investors as it stands at 0.85.
